我正在学习android,我想将Firebase Db中的值显示到我的应用程序中的recyclerview中。

我有一个pojo课,

java - 如何在Java中将哈希图值传递给模型类构造函数-LMLPHP

我从firebase得到了迭代值,如下图所示。

您可以看到我的模型类的每个实体都是作为Hashmap键来的。

我应该如何遍历此过程,以便可以将值传递给我的模型类构造函数,从而将模型类添加到我的recyclerview适配器列表中。






java - 如何在Java中将哈希图值传递给模型类构造函数-LMLPHP

最佳答案

如果HashMap的大小始终为3,并且知道键名,则可以执行以下操作。

UserInfo info = new UserInfo(map.get("referralName"), map.get("referralContact"), map.get("referralType"));

关于java - 如何在Java中将哈希图值传递给模型类构造函数,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/55316516/

10-08 21:55